Description
Digital media shape communication, education, work, health, and social participation. At the same time, they create new risks related to problematic use, algorithmic influence, and social inequality. The third edition combines current research on behavioral addictions with perspectives on artificial intelligence, platform design, digital public health, and digital governance. Its central concept is digital social ecology: digital health is understood not only as the outcome of individual behavior, but as a shared responsibility of science, politics, business, and civil society. The handbook offers interdisciplinary analyses and policy options for healthier digital environments.
